TEA - triethylamine

TEA has multiple uses as an organic base in the preparation of quaternary ammonium products.  TEA is commonly used a catalyst in the making of foundry sand molds, phenolic resins, polycarbonates, polyesters, and engineered plastics.  Triethylamine has a variety of pharmaceutical applications where it is used as an extraction solvent. TEA is also used in the synthesis of pesticides, pharmaceuticals, paints and coatings, and corrosion inhibitors.
